Below the Armstrong limit (0.062 bar) body fluids boil at body temperature — the difference between needing a mask and needing a pressure vessel. Above 1 bar the problem inverts into containment, and Venus at 92 bar has never let a lander live two hours.
Water is drinking water, breathing oxygen and rocket propellant in one deposit. A world without it has to import all three forever.
Nobody has ever measured long-term human health at any gravity between 0 and 1 g. Below about 0.1 g, anchoring anything — including yourself — becomes the design driver.
Shielding is mass, and mass is the single most expensive thing to move. Above roughly 1 mSv/day a surface habitat has to be buried.
Never landed on. Fobos-Grunt failed in Earth orbit in 2011; JAXA MMX is due to land and return a sample.
Unprotected survival: Seconds, as in any vacuum.
Possible buried ice inferred from low density, never confirmed. Phobos may be captured asteroid or re-accreted Mars ejecta — the sample return mission MMX is meant to settle it.
